
KMAT 2025 question paper was moderate in terms of the difficulty level. KMAT Karnataka question paper 2025 had a total of 120 multiple-choice questions. The students were required to complete the KMAT exam within 120 minutes. This year, the KMAT exam was conducted in the internet-based test mode. KMAT is a Home Based Online Remote Proctored Test comprising 120 MCQs. These MCQs are spread and divided ino four sections of Verbal Ability and Reading Comprehension; Quantitative Ability; Logical Reasoning and General Awareness. The test is to be completed in 120 minutes without any sectional time limit. The candidate is allowed to switch from one section to other within the overall time limit.

The KMAT structure has remained unchanged since the past few years. KMAT exam will have 120 multiple-choice questions to be solved in 120 minutes. There is no negative marking in the KMAT exam and no marks will be deducted for questions not attempted. There will be three sections in the KMAT question paper, i.e. Verbal Ability and Reading Comprehension, Logical Reasoning, and Quantitative Aptitude. Each section of the KMAT question paper will have 40 multiple choice questions which will have four options each. One mark will be awarded to the candidates for each correct answer. The exam will be conducted in the remote-proctored mode. Before 2020, the exam was conducted in the paper-based test mode. But since the COVID-19 pandemic, the authorities changed the exam mode to internet-based test mode.

The Logical Reasoning section of the KMAT question paper evaluates candidate's ability to analyze and evaluate arguments, identify patterns, and draw conclusions. This section of the exam mainly consists of topics from Analytical Reasoning and Critical Reasoning. Some of the important topics of the Logical Reasoning are:
- Syllogisms
 - Critical Reasoning
 - Cause and Effect
 - Statement and Conclusion
 - Assumptions and Conclusions
 - Strong and Weak Arguments
 - Coding and Decoding
 - Statement and Inference
 - Data Sufficiency
 - Data Interpretation
 - Arrangements
 - Blood Relations
 - Course of Action
 - Series and Sequences

Just like other management entrance exams, the Verbal Ability and Reading Comprehension (VARC) section is divided into Reading Comprehension and Verbal Ability/English Usage. The KMAT exam assesses your language skills, vocabulary, grammar, and reading comprehension abilities. There are about four to five comprehension passages while the topics of English usage are as follows:
- Synonyms
 - Antonyms
 - Grammar
 - Fill in the blanks
 - Word meanings
 - Vocabulary
 - Parajumbles
 - Idioms and Phrases
 - Error Identification
 - Reading Comprehension
 - Correct statement
 - Cloze
 - Incorrect word/phrase.
